In regards to how to improve sustainability in business, the first step is evaluating the present business model to see where there may be some potential issues. Companies should constantly have an idea of just how their current business runs and what their latest environmental reports are showing, to make sure that they recognize which specific areas to target moving ahead. Based on this information, companies could consult with an environmental expert to help them develop a set of realistic, manageable and strategic environmental sustainability targets. When setting these sustainability objectives, it is a good idea to separate them into both 'short-term' and 'long-term' objectives. For instance, businesses can set some sustainability goals for the following business quarter, as well as setting some targets for the next 5, ten or even twenty years. Projecting the future and considering the long-term effect your company will be a really integral part of the procedure.

Several of the best sustainability in the workplace examples include making some straightforward but efficient adjustments to the equipment and processes in the office. As an example, light bulbs can be switched over to LED bulbs which conserve energy by only turning on if they detect any movement in the room, or only throughout specific time periods. Besides, several employees are guilty of inadvertently leaving the lights on when they go home, which is what these bulbs aim to combat. Workplaces can also change their paper to recycled paper, in addition to installing some water-saving taps in the kitchen and lavatory areas.
